In some cases, before backfilling a web page, the archaeologists place a little something contemporary, like a up to date soda can, at the final depth excavated. This indicates their stopping place to archaeologists who resume excavation there Down the road. The depth and, naturally, the marker are indicated inside the archaeological report.

One of the earliest works by using of earth-relocating equipment was at Durrington Walls in 1967. An aged street through the henge was being straightened and improved and was gonna result in considerable harm to the archaeology. Rosemary Hill describes how Geoffrey Wainwright "oversaw big, superior-velocity excavations, getting bulldozers to the website in a very method that stunned a number of his colleagues but yielded valuable if tantalising specifics of what Durrington had appeared like And exactly how it may need been made use of."[22] Equipment are employed primarily to eliminate modern day overburden and with the control of spoil. In British archaeology mechanical diggers are occasionally nicknamed "massive yellow trowels".

After the site has become mapped, an excavation method is selected (if not already determined in the initial planning phases). The archaeologists consider whether to dig trenches or deep pits in a vertical excavation or a relatively shallow horizontal excavation around a large space of the internet site. Other excavation decisions is usually dictated via the archaeologists’ teaching. For example, most archaeologists who excavate in the United States never utilize the Wheeler box grid means of excavation normally Utilized in other nations.

The method used for underwater excavations is relatively different for noticeable explanations. Underwater excavations typically usually are not created to recover the artifacts; alternatively, the endeavor will be to record most of the artifacts seen within the lake or sea floor. It is difficult and dear to provide artifacts for the surface, and, when exposed to air, lots of artifacts, for instance steel encrusted with metallic salts, has to be stabilized inside a laboratory to circumvent them from deteriorating.
